What is the Washington Judgment Summary Form?

The Washington Judgment Summary Form is a critical legal document used in Washington State courts to detail judgment particulars. It summarizes essential information, including principal amounts, attorney fees, and costs associated with a judgment. This form is particularly important in tort motor vehicle actions, as it must be submitted to the Washington State Department of Licensing.
By capturing key judgment details, the form ensures that all parties have a clear understanding of the financial obligations involved. This clarity is vital for effective legal proceedings.

Who Needs the Washington Judgment Summary Form?

The Washington Judgment Summary Form is essential for various participants in the legal process, particularly for judges and court commissioners who oversee its completion. Judgment creditors—a party to whom money is owed—as well as judgment debtors—the party who owes the debt—will also find this form necessary.
Attorneys representing either party must also engage with this form, particularly in scenarios involving tort cases. Understanding the roles and responsibilities associated with the form is crucial for effective legal navigation.
